I shoot the Winchester Supreme copper plated lead shot #6's 3 1/2" mag. I don't buy into the Hevi shot because of the high price tag that I can use the $$ on something else and I'm quite happy with my pattern at 35yds. If I need to shoot further than that, I look into getting my rifle out. As far as the steel shot duck loads for turks, I'd stay away from them. You could take the choke out of the gun that has a lead only choke. Also, lead is more dense hence more effective on a large turkey. The only reason steel is used on water fowl and pheasents is because of lead poisoning they were getting by actually consuming the lead shot. Also in some states it is not legal to use steel shot in the woods (on the ground) because of the timber industry in the area. If it is not a state law, a lot of lands leased from timber companies have that in the lease contracts due to messing up their sawing equipment.
